POKHARA: Senior leader of Nepali Congress (NC) Ram Chandra Poudel has said that the NC party should oppose the dissolution of the House of Representatives (HoR).

Labeling the dissolution as undemocratic, unconstitutional and dictatorial, Poudel urged all party leaders not to speak in favor of elections.

Poudel said that the election would be meaningful only if democracy and the constitution are protected.

Addressing a meeting in Pokhara today, Poudel said that NC has been protesting Prime Minister KP Oli’s unconstitutional move of dissolution of the HoR.

“People all over the country are agitating to defend democracy and the constitution,” he said criticizing NC President Sher Bahadur Deuba for speaking in favor of election.
